Country Singer Arrested After Causing Disturbance on Flight

Country singer Gretchen Wilson was arrested at an airport in Connecticut Tuesday after she caused a disturbance on a flight from Washington D.C.

According to CTPost.com, the 45-year-old Wilson was in first class on the flight when she began making her way to the bathroom. Another passenger beat her to the restroom, which caused Wilson to become angry and she reportedly shoved the other passenger.

When the plane landed at Bradley International Airport in Windsor Locks, Connecticut, at around 7 p.m. local time, state police were there to meet Wilson and interview her about the situation.

Upon escorting Wilson on to the jetway, she became belligerent toward the officers and was taken into custody. The singer was charged with second-degree breach of peace and her bond was set at $1,000.

Wilson reached the Top 10 on Billboard’s country chart five times and is currently on a tour that began in June. Her latest album dropped in June 2017, dubbed Ready to Get Rowdy.
